Mutai Kinyua's natural processed Kenya is back and it's brighter than ever! Our fourth year purchasing from Mutai's farm 'Deman' and a debut feature for this fantastic lot in our Explore range. Expect tart berry and fresh citrus notes.

Expect: Redcurrant, Lemon Balm, Butter

Enjoy: Without Milk

Process: Natural

Location: Meru County, Kenya
Altitude: 1,630 metres above sea level
Preparation: Natural
Varietal: Ruiri 11
Owners: Mutai Kinyua

Kenya

We have had the pleasure of working with Vava Angwenyi for the sourcing of our Kenyan coffees since 2019. Through her, we are able to not only get our hands on some of the most outstanding lots, but we can also access real data from the ground to understand the costs of production and challenges faced by producers. Kenya is a fairly complex country to source coffee from and it has previously been really difficult to form any kind of relationship with producers so we really value the friendship and working relationship we have established with Vava.

This Coffee's Story

We welcome back this unique natural processed Kenyan lot from producer Mutai Kinyua, owner of the wonderful farm ‘Deman’. A treasured partnership care of Vava Coffees which we have fostered for over 4 years now. Mutai has hosted us twice at his little slice of paradise in Meru County - beautiful scenery that is brimming with lush mango trees, banana and macadamia! We continue to be astounded by his unwavering commitment to the regenerative farming methods he practices and the lengths he goes to maintain an equitable distribution of wealth in the coffee supply chain.

Kenya has historically been a fairly complex country to source coffee from and it has previously been really difficult to form any kind of relationship with producers so we really value the friendship and working relationship we have established with Vava and Mutai. However, even sourcing within the stability of these longer term relationships can still throw up its own challenges. Kenya is still in the early days of coffee sector reforms that have been put in place to benefit smallholder farmers. Although great news for Kenyan producers in the long term, unfortunately the short term has resulted in massive delays in getting coffee out of the country. With smaller Kenyan owned companies, dealing in lower volumes impacted hardest. Navigating new regulations has proved to be difficult, with large volumes of green sitting waiting at port to be shipped. Unfortunately, not only did Muati's lot fall foul to this, the delays also resulted in us missing the shipment date with our chosen importer and leaving us in a sticky situation as to how we were going to get this coffee into the country. Throw in shipping container shortages, port congestion, uncertain weather patterns and the closure of one of the World's major shipping channels - the Suez Canal, by actions in support of the Palestinian people - resulting in a global logistics crisis which further hampered our efforts to get this fantastic coffee into the UK.

What we do know is that we are 100% committed to our producer parters and there was no way we were going to default on the contract we had agreed with Mutai. Vava facilitated a way in which we could ship the coffee to Europe and then truck it the rest of the way here in Leeds. Jump forward to today and all 23 boxes have successfully arrived at North Star HQ, albeit a year later than expected. Fortunately for us, the coffee had been vac-packed into 30KG boxes and sealed well prior to shipping. This has left us with a coffee that very much has something to give and definitely deserves its place on our offer list.
